Output 631091c28ee9d4f6c88af1b54731d376c0ca453da74cdbef011c0c0fc7b0cca3:0

value
15329359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c47f62a2d1d4fbb2ceee3a4f44f31d4c879ff53c OP_EQUALVERIFY OP_CHECKSIG
address
1Juz3V6PLkSUpkjxEoCsQ8HEZcMDhBN2yU
transaction
631091c28ee9d4f6c88af1b54731d376c0ca453da74cdbef011c0c0fc7b0cca3
spent
true